ABSTRACT:
An apparatus and method for measurement, analysis, and optimization of content delivery over a communications network is presented. In one embodiment, the apparatus detects data packets en route over a communications network. The detected data packets are read by the apparatus, combined into application messages, and further combined into user centric events. The events are analyzed to identify metrics and statistics relating to the delivery of content over a communications network and the experience of the end user. The metrics and statistics are saved in a data storage area. When the metrics exceed a configurable threshold, the apparatus provides real-time notification of content delivery problems or end user experience problems. Alternatively, the system can take action to proactively prevent anticipated content delivery problems or end user experience problems.
